Virgo—the maiden—is the sixth sign of the zodiac. It is a feminine, mutable earth sign. Feminine signs are inwardly receptive, and Virgo channels that energy through observation, discernment, and thoughtful refinement. As a mutable sign, Virgo adapts and adjusts, fine-tuning what already exists rather than seeking to dominate or declare.
